About this Episode

Pope Benedict XVI said, “The world promises you comfort. But you were not made for comfort. You were made for greatness.” Yet Jesus tells us in John 16:33 that we can expect tribulation and suffering in this world if we seek to follow Him. How are they both right? What does this mean for us? How are we to live these truths? What role do “comforts” play in our lives? How might they hinder our walk with the Lord? What value is there in trials and tribulation? Jesus tells us in John 17:14 that we can expect trials. But he also says that we should not be afraid, for he has “overcome the world.” What does this mean for us? These are all questions we attempt to answer in this episode!
